It's because medium armored healers were hard to kill being double guarded in ranked scenarios. They decided to reduce armor tallies quite significantly across the board. And more recently reduced armor pots . So everything now is very squishy. It wasn't always like this but I don't think things will change in the foreseeable future. Shamans do have the option of running toughness/wounds as that plays into most of their gear stats and a heal buff in later levels. But a WL will still kill you only a little slower.

Surviving as a lil shaman around pugs demand a lot from you. Youll need to be very aware of where you position yourself. If you are to far back, youll be a target. If youre to close to the enemy fronline, you are a target. If youre to far on the side, you are a target. You will also have to learn to see who are the threats, learn how far WL for example need to ponce you etc. Playing with pugs will offer very little suport, like prehots, guard, buffs etc. No offense, its the reason why they are called pugs. You need to get your detaunt ready, you can even run the tactic if you feel like its needed. It is difficult survive alone against a rly good dps, esp if they got some range support and you kinda get none. Make sure you use pots proper, like armor and have enough wounds. So you can survive a KD. Then you prob should use your healing pots, even absorb. Get your detaunt up. Keep your hots up at all time if possible, its a little ticking ensurance.
Aoe KB is fine to use aswell if it will give you a breather, but Detaunt is most important. And kite into ppl from your team, but not the enemy dmg ofc.
